German

Etymology

From mitbringen +‎ -sel.

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/ˈmɪtbʁɪŋzəl/
  • Audio:(file)
  • Hyphenation: Mit‧bring‧sel

Noun

Mitbringsel n (strong, genitive Mitbringsels, plural Mitbringsel)

  1. a small present brought by a guest or someone returning from a journey
